really? im running out of an ipod and hardly noticed a difference with the e11


I ran my 558s (same driver) from iPhone 4s and iPad 3 with a Fiio e7 (now e07k). Depending on what I was playing, there was an improvement but it was fairly small in most cases. When I moved to the Aune T1 there was a BIG difference. The depth of sound, soundstage, and music detail really came out. They seemed like new headphones. Of course the Aune is a desktop hybrid unit. If you need a portable unit like the Fiio, the difference amped vs. unamped is less dramatic (at least with the e7, which is entry level dac/amp).

i have this great cans and sounds so faded and dark from an external asus xonar u3 usb audio card, also from my laptop motherboard sound card it souns simple and nothing wow, do you guys thing with an additional dac + amp e17 + e09k will bring this cans to life?
 
Sep 18, 2013 at 12:04 AM Post #55 of 72
i have this great cans and sounds so faded and dark from an external asus xonar u3 usb audio card, also from my laptop motherboard sound card it souns simple and nothing wow, do you guys thing with an additional dac + amp e17 + e09k will bring this cans to life?


I have had these cans for little over a month now and have tried them with no amp from iPod, a fiio e11, and the bellari. I really like how they sound. The e11 had very little effect compared to being unamped. with the bellari i think i just like the tube sound. as far as the cans, to me the mids are forward, the treble is nice if not ever so much recessed and I prefer the arguably anemic bass. If they sound muddy or faded i would check your music sources and that all the drivers are properly installed. With your setup I personally don't see any reason to go with fiio. They are a decent start for amps and Dac's but your setup is not far at all from, certainly better than a naked iPod which to me sounds fine though has definite room for improvement. if your sources are good, your drivers are good, and you still feel they sound "off" they probably just are not the right cans for you IMO. Before you write them off try them elsewhere, at an audio store or at a friends just in their computer to see if they still sound blah, could tell if it is a hardware issue.
